General Solar Panels

Are solar panels very expensive?

While the use of solar energy has been growing exponentially in the last twenty years, the prices of PV cells have been dropping.  Because solar energy is such an environmentally friendly solution, there are grants and incentives for the installation of panels. Based on current average electricity costs, and assuming modest inflation of energy prices, the payback period should be between 8 and 10 years.

Do solar panels work in bad weather?

Solar panels can collect solar energy throughout the year. However, the conversion of solar energy from solar panels is reduced when there is no direct sun exposure. This means that during cloudy days, solar panels work at 50% of their total capacity.

How much roof space do I need?

On average, you need 100 square feet of space to generate 1 kW of solar energy. Considering that a typical household uses around 40-50 kilowatts of electricity per day, it is safe to assume that to supply all of your electricity or heating needs with solar energy, you may need up to 500 square feet of roof space.

What is the average lifespan of a solar panel?

Solar panels installed today will produce a reasonable amount of solar energy for about 30 to 40 years, without the need for replacing them.

Do solar panels last forever?

Solar panels can last you as little as one year or as many as 50 years!  The best warranty that you can receive is a 30-year warranty! Some companies, such as Silfab Solar, will guarantee that the panels will produce over 80% even in year 30.

Do solar panels need maintenance?

Solar panels are extremely low maintenance, but it is recommended that you have them cleaned once a year. This will only help the production by eliminating debris, Pollen, etc.

Do you still pay electricity bills with solar panels?

If you are still paying electric bills to your power company after going solar, your system is in adequate. The system size that you need should be equivalent to the total amount of kilowatt-hours you used in the previous 12 month period. If you have anything less than that, it is possible that you will still have a power bill with the power company, and a bill for your solar.
